    The NCR 7199 Thermal Receipt Printer is a high-performance POS solution designed for retail and hospitality environments. To ensure proper functionality, it is essential to download the correct drivers and firmware from official or trusted sources. Official Driver and Firmware Sources

    For the most reliable performance and security, always prioritize official NCR Voyix Support resources.

    Official Downloads: Access official drivers and patches by navigating to Retail Support FilesNCR RealPOS and SelfServ PeripheralsPrinters on the NCR Support Portal.

    Retail Platform Software for Windows (RPSW): The NCR 7199 is typically supported through RPSW versions 4.2.1.1 and 5.2.1.1 or later. If using OPOS, ensure the latest NCR Voyix OPOS Service Object is installed.

    Flash Utility: For firmware updates (e.g., upgrading from version 1.0 to 1.1), use the NCR Printer Flash Utility. This allows updates via a Windows command line or a USB thumb drive. Third-Party Driver Archives

    If you cannot access the official portal, several driver repositories host the standard Windows driver packages for the NCR 7199:

    DriverHub: Offers NCR 7199 Receipt drivers for Windows 7, 8, 10, and 11.

    DriverIdentifier: Provides various versions of the ncr 7199 receipt driver, including 32-bit and 64-bit .msi installers. Key Features and Troubleshooting

    Connectivity: Standard USB (Type A for config/flash, Type B 2.0 for host), with options for Ethernet (LAN) or Serial (RS-232).

    Performance: Prints at up to 14 inches per second (355mm/sec) for Series i and 16 inches per second (406.4mm/sec) for Series ii.

    Verification: On Windows 10, verify successful installation by checking the Device Manager. Both the NCR Voyix 7197 Receipt Printer (the standard VID/PID for this family) and the EPIC Port should be listed.

    Error Indicators: The printer features multi-colored LEDs to provide visual feedback for paper jams, cover open, or thermal print head failure.     The NCR 7199 Thermal Receipt Printer is a high-performance POS printer known for its speed and reliability in retail and hospitality environments. To ensure it functions correctly, you must download and install the official drivers provided by NCR Voyix. Download Official NCR 7199 Drivers

    The primary source for all NCR peripheral drivers is the NCR Voyix Support Portal. Many users stop here and fail

    Navigate to the Drivers Page: Visit the NCR Voyix Drivers and Patches page.

    Select Your Category: Choose Retail Support FilesNCR RealPOS and SelfServ PeripheralsPrinters.

    Choose the 7199 Model: From the list of printers, select 7199 to view the available firmware, utilities, and driver versions.

    Download and Unzip: Download the latest driver version (often version 1.0.0.1 for standard Windows setups) and unzip the files to your computer. Essential Software & Utilities

    Beyond standard Windows drivers, you may need specific utilities for configuration:

    NCR 7199 Configuration Utility: Use this to set parameters like Top Margin and Special Fonts.

    NCR Voyix OPOS Service Object: Required if your POS application uses the OPOS standard. Ensure you have Retail Platform Software for Windows (RPSW) version 4.2.1.1 or 5.2.1.1 or later to support the 7199 model.

    Flash Utility: Necessary for updating the printer's firmware to the latest version. Installation & Troubleshooting Tips

    Windows 10/11 Detection: Ensure the NCR Voyix 7197 Receipt Printer and EPIC Port are listed in your Device Manager. This specific naming convention is often used for the 7199 series.

    Connectivity: The printer supports USB, RS-232, and Ethernet connections. Ensure the cables are securely seated in the built-in cable management area before installing the driver.

    Diagnostic Print: To verify current settings before installation, turn on the printer while holding the paper feed button to print a diagnostics form.
